Program Analysis
Law graduates from Wayne State University earn less than the national average one year after graduation. The average salary for Wayne State law graduates is $70,500, which is lower than the national average of approximately $79,802. However, five years after graduation, the average salary increases to $86,839.
Wayne State University law graduates have no debt. The debt-to-earnings ratio is therefore zero.
Wayne State University graduates approximately 140 law students per year.
